KELLEY v. PUEBLO WHOLESALE CO. INC.

No. 93-910.

627 So.2d 534 (1993)

Dian L. KELLEY, Appellant, v. PUEBLO WHOLESALE COMPANY, INC. and The Florida Unemployment Appeals Commission, Appellees.

District Court of Appeal of Florida, Third District.

November 9, 1993.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

James Garrity, Tampa, for appellant.

William T. Moore, Tallahassee, for appellees.

Before JORGENSON, LEVY and GODERICH, JJ.


LEVY, Judge.

Ms. Kelley appeals the denial of unemployment benefits. We reverse the denial of benefits because Ms. Kelley's actions did not constitute "misconduct" as defined by Florida Statutes, Section 443.036(26) (1991).
